Abstract: (Elsevier)
S 3 symmetry is assumed for the Higgs interaction with the quarks and the leptons and for the self-coupling of the Higgs bosons. We obtain tan θ c = tan (φ − π r ) = m d /m s , where θ c stands for the Cabibbo angle and φ is related to the CP violation.
